> OK, you can do in two ways, depending on what kind of data you have on the
> system at this moment:
>
> 1) Put the first CD of FC4 and build the RAID there.
> 2) Use the mdadm system aplication to build the RAID. Then edit your
> /etc/fstab file to make it boot from the /dev/md0 device.
